This print showcases a remarkable piece of art titled "Sudhana kneeling before a bodhisattva, from the Gandavyuha". Created by the Nepalese School in the 12th century, this masterpiece measures 5 x 4.3 cm and is currently housed at the San Diego Museum of Art in the USA. The image depicts Sudhana, a devout follower, humbly kneeling before a compassionate bodhisattva. The use of opaque watercolor and ink on palm leaf adds depth and richness to this ancient artwork. It is part of the Edwin Binney 3rd Collection at the museum. With its intricate details and delicate brushwork, this piece reflects both religious devotion and artistic skill. The figures are beautifully rendered, showcasing their serene expressions as they engage in prayerful worship. The manuscript itself holds great significance within Buddhism as it originates from the avatamsaka sutra known as Gandavyuha. This sacred text explores profound teachings on compassion and enlightenment.
